turn-mcp-web Turn a single agent request into a durable human-in-the-loop conversation. is a self-hosted MCP server with a browser console. An agent calls , execution pauses, a human replies in the web UI, and the same run continues without starting over. 中文文档 Preview Why It Exists Most agent integrations treat a human checkpoint as a dead end: the model asks a question the run stops the next message starts a new run with partial context keeps that checkpoint inside the same execution loop.
